Despite having a UK # 1, Swedish producer Kleerup is still all but unknown to most pop audiences. Look for that to change in May with the UK release of his self-titled debut record.

 

For those who downloaded or paid import prices for the Swedish version of the album, there are reasons to be excited (or annoyed, depending on your outlook) about Kleerup. In this upcoming UK version, Kleerup has taken three tracks out and inserted five new joints. The album is still collab-heavy though, with tunes featuring Scandinavian talent such as Lykke Li, Marit Bergman, Titiyo and—of course—Robyn. Kleerup's production work on Robyn's "With Every Heartbeat" earned both that aforementioned UK #1 and had a lot to do with Positiva's decision to release the album in the UK.

 

Like "With Every Heartbeat," much of the album mixes deeply emotional electronics and the human voice—whether it be that aforementioned quartet of Swedish females or Kleerup himself ("On My Own Again," "Misery").
